MaX is pleased to announce the upcoming YAMBO School “Many-Body Perturbation Theory (MBPT) and Excited-State Simulations”, to be held at the University of Modena and Reggio Emilia, Modena (Italy), co-located with the CNR-NANO S3 Centre.

This school is designed for researchers interested in advanced computational methods for studying light-matter interactions, crucial for optoelectronic devices, quantum computing, and energy applications.

Participants will receive introductory and advanced lectures on MBPT, covering topics such as the GW approximation, Bethe-Salpeter equation, non-linear optics, and recent algorithmic advances for 2D systems and metals. Hands-on sessions will focus on practical simulations using the YAMBO code within a high-performance computing (HPC) environment, including GPU-accelerated machines. Additionally, participants will learn Python-based post-processing and data analysis with YamboPy.

The school will also feature a Poster Session and a user-driven discussion, providing a platform for participants to present their research and engage with experts in the field. Selection of applicants will be based on motivation, background, and diversity considerations.
